Our Cuban Porrón got its name because of its unique double figurado shape, similar to the pointed spout of a porrón used for communal wine drinking. This cigar isn't just pretty to look at though - it tastes amazing. It comes in boxes of 12 with 6 wrapped in Connecticut Shade and the other half wrapped in San Andreas maduro. Truly best of both worlds, you have a cigar to go with your coffee and the maduro for after dinner.
The pleasant aroma of this cigar is apparent from the very beginning. You'll taste notes of hay, leather, and cream you're sure to enjoy from the first puff to the last.
The Empire House Blend Tri-Color cigar showcases a tri-color wrapper of San Andreas Maduro, Ecuadorian Connecticut, Ecuadorian Habano, and Ecuadorian Candela, meticulously crafted to deliver an unparalleled smoking experience. Available in two sizes, 6 1/2x54 and 6x60, it features a rich Nicaraguan filler and binder, offering a complex flavor journey from earthy undertones to sweet and spicy notes.
